    Lets not give way too much credit to Ranieri. It's 100% true that he can organize a defense. He did it in Roma and he did it really well. He also brought discipline and hard work. But a lot of what Roma are showing this year is due to the technical qualities of their players and the work the previous coach did with this team. It was a well gelled team that played together for years even before Ranieri came (which wasn't the case with Juventus in Deschamps, Ranieri, Ferrara or Zac era) , but it lacked some details that Ranieri added.

    So, big credit to Ranieri, but lets not exaggerate with it.

    As for this match, it turns out to be much more interesting than I expected. Personally I thought Roma will play the way they played this year away to Juve and home with Milan. I expected them to start calm and cautiously, thinking about defense as much or even more than about the attack. But they surprised me with their aggressiveness and attacking play.
